Глава 8. МНОГОМЕРНЫЕ РЕГИСТРЫ
Создание многомерного регистра
Для создания многомерного регистра используется пункт контекстного меню Новый регистр
на закладке «Регистры» в окне «Метаданные»:
Появится окно диалога, в котором требуется указать название регистра
и название будущей таблицы:
После нажатия кнопки OK будет создан новый регистр. Любой
регистр создается сразу с четырьмя системными полями: ID,
DOC_ID, DOC_N, REG_
TEMPLATE_ID. Эти поля невозможно ни переименовать,
ни удалить. Поле ID является полем первичного ключа регистра
, его значение формируется отдельным генератором <имя_таблицы
_регистра>_ID_GEN, который также создается
автоматически вместе с регистром. Поле DOC_ID используется
для хранения уникальных внутренних идентификаторов документов, данные из которых
вставляются в регистр. Поле DOC_N используется для
хранения внутренних идентификаторов строк подчиненных таблиц документов (позиций).
Если документ не имеет подчиненной таблицы, то в поле
DOC_N вставляется значение 0. Поле REG_
TEMPLATE_ID используется для хранения идентификаторов шаблонов операций с
регистром.
|